Understanding Business Immigration
Business immigration is intended for entrepreneurs, investors, and business owners. Some key attributes of the program are as follows:
- It necessitates a sum of money invested or a business interest.
- The focus here is on the economic contribution and job generation.
- Allows start-ups, expansion of existing ventures, or the outright purchase of a business
- Generally, all family members benefit from one visa application in business immigration.

Business Visa vs Skilled Visa: The Main Differences
The differences between a business visa and vs skilled visa can be simply put this way:
Eligibility:
Visas for the skilled are based on the assessment of points and qualifications, whereas they depend on investment, experience, and the business plan in the area of business immigration.
Income Source:
Skills migration is based on salaried employment. Business includes dividends, profits, and business funds.
Control & Flexibility :
Business visas have more control over work activities and location.
